Milan

Italy’s leading creative hub, especially strong in design, fashion, advertising, and media, with many studios, agencies, and international brands.

Rome

Rome combines culture, film, and media, offering a creative scene shaped by institutions, production companies, and independent creatives.

Turin

Turin has a strong design and industrial heritage, with a creative scene focused on innovation, design, and cultural projects.

Florence

Florence blends traditional craftsmanship with contemporary design, creating a creative environment rooted in art, culture, and creative education.
